What is UIKit?

UIKit is a framework used in iOS app development. It helps developers create and manage user interfaces (UIs) for iPhones and iPads. With UIKit, you can build buttons, labels, images, and other visual elements that users interact with.

Topics and Subtopics Covered in UIKit

When exploring UIKit, it's essential to understand the key topics and subtopics that form the foundation of this framework. Below is an outline of the primary areas you should be familiar with:

1. User Interface Components

  • Buttons: Creating and customizing buttons for user interactions.
  • Labels: Displaying text in your app.
  • Image Views: Incorporating images into the user interface.
  • Text Fields: Collecting input from users through text entry.

2. View Controllers

  • Lifecycle of View Controllers: Understanding the stages through which view controllers go.
  • Navigation Controllers: Managing a stack of view controllers.
  • Tab Bar Controllers: Switching between different views using tabs.

3. Layout and Design

  • Auto Layout: Using constraints to create responsive designs across different screen sizes.
  • Stack Views: Simplifying layout management by arranging views in a column or row.
  • Size Classes: Adapting your UI for different device orientations and screen sizes.

4. Gesture Recognizers

  • Tap Gestures: Detecting simple taps on the screen.
  • Swipe Gestures: Handling swipe actions for navigation or interactions.
  • Long Press Gestures: Detecting long presses for additional actions.

5. Animations

  • Basic Animations: Creating simple animations for UI components.
  • Transition Animations: Adding visual transitions when navigating between views.
  • Keyframe Animations: Working with complex animations using keyframes.

6. Accessibility

  • VoiceOver: Making your app usable for visually impaired users.
  • Dynamic Type: Supporting different text sizes for better readability.
  • Accessibility Labels: Providing extra information for UI elements.

7. Integration with Other Frameworks

  • Core Data: Using UIKit alongside Core Data for data management.
  • SwiftUI: Understanding how UIKit interacts with SwiftUI for modern app development.

By familiarizing yourself with these topics and subtopics in UIKit, you can strengthen your skills as an iOS developer and create outstanding applications for Apple devices.

How UIKit is Used in iOS Development

UIKit plays a vital role in iOS development by providing the necessary tools and components to create user interfaces for iPhone and iPad applications. Here’s how UIKit is typically used:

1. Building User Interface Elements

With UIKit, developers can easily create various user interface elements, such as buttons, labels, text fields, and image views. These components can be customized to match the app's design, making it possible to create a unique and engaging user experience.

2. Managing View Controllers

UIKit uses view controllers to manage the screens of an app. Developers can create and configure different view controllers, each responsible for a specific part of the application. UIKit helps coordinate these view controllers, making it easier to navigate between different screens, ensuring a smooth user journey.

3. Implementing Auto Layout

UIKit includes the Auto Layout system, which allows developers to create responsive designs. By defining constraints and relationships between UI elements, developers can ensure that the layout adapts to different screen sizes and orientations, providing a consistent experience across all devices.

4. Handling User Interactions

UIKit makes it easy to handle user interactions. Developers can implement gesture recognizers to detect taps, swipes, and other gestures, enabling intuitive controls. This interaction capability enhances the overall usability of the app, making it more engaging for users.

5. Adding Animations

Animations in UIKit bring apps to life. Developers can easily create animations for UI elements, such as fading in and out, sliding transitions, or scaling effects. By adding animations, developers can improve user engagement and make the app feel more dynamic.

6. Ensuring Accessibility

UIKit includes features that help ensure apps are accessible to all users, including those with disabilities. Developers can implement VoiceOver support, dynamic text sizes, and accessibility labels to create an inclusive experience, broadening the app's reach.

7. Integrating with Other Frameworks

UIKit works seamlessly with other Apple frameworks, such as Core Data for data management and SwiftUI for modern UI design. This integration allows developers to enhance their apps with additional functionality, such as data persistence and native performance features.

By utilizing UIKit effectively, developers can create functional, visually appealing, and user-friendly applications for iOS devices. Whether you are adding simple buttons or complex animations, UIKit provides the tools necessary to build excellent user experiences.
